  • Page 11: Slc Overview

    Protocol Use: LCM-320/LEM-320 loops on IFC2-640, IFC-640/E and IFC-3030/IFC2-3030, and SLC loops on IFC-320 can run in FlashScan mode or CLIP mode. IFC-200, IFC-300/IFC-400, IFC-1010 and IFC-2020 run in CLIP mode only. Many FlashScan devices can be programmed to run in either CLIP or FlashScan mode. Use one of the following three options with SLC loops: Program all modules and detectors on an SLC as FlashScan.

  • Page 18: Two-Wire Slc - Style 4 (Class B)

    With power removed, short the termination point of one branch at a time and measure the DC resistance from the beginning of the SLC to the end of that particular branch. Repeat this procedure for all remaining branches in the SLC. Johnson Controls, Inc. SLC Wiring Manual — P/N 51870:G 04/23/2009...
  • Page 19: 2: Measuring Total Wire Length

    Short the SLC at the first device and measure the resistance at SLC return. Record resistance and remove the short. The maximum DC resistance of the SLC is the higher of 2 and 3. Johnson Controls, Inc. SLC Wiring Manual — P/N 51870:G 04/23/2009...

  • Page 25: Floating Shield

    NOTE: Using shielded wire in applications where it is not recommended will reduce the maximum SLC length. If shielded wire must be used where not recommended, failing to float the ends will reduce the maximum SLC length even further. Figure 3.4 Floating the Shield Johnson Controls, Inc.
